About Coconama
Founded in Vancouver, BC, in 2010 by Taka and Kayoko, Coconama Chocolate is renowned for its innovative ganache creations. Combining high-quality ingredients, natural colours, and silky textures, Taka and Kayoko bring their expertise to Japanese confectionery research to explore chocolate's limitless potential. Each flavour is a unique blend of global ingredients and exceptional artistry. Learn more at coconama.com.
